Interventional Oncology Market size was valued at USD 2.1 billion in 2022, It is expected to reach a value of USD 3.2 billion by 2029, growing at a CAGR of 6.8% from 2023 to 2029. The global market provides a detailed overview of the Interventional Oncology Market, which has been segmented by product, ablation device, support devices, procedure, cancer type, and end user. The interventional oncology market has been segmented into In Embolization Devices (Radioembolic Agents, Non-Radio embolic Agents (Microspheres, Coated Beads, Microparticles). The Embolization Devices segment is likely the most significant and fastest-growing segment in various products. By ablation devices, the interventional oncology market has been segmented into Radiofrequency (RF) Ablation Devices, Microwave Ablation Devices, Cryoablation Devices, and Other Ablation Devices. The Radiofrequency (RF) Ablation Devices are expected to account for a significant revenue share during the forecast period. Support devices have segmented the interventional oncology market into Microcatheters, Guidewires. The Microcatheters accounted for a substantial revenue share in 2021. By Procedure, the interventional oncology market has been segmented into Thermal Tumor Ablation, Non-Thermal Tumor Ablation, Transcatheter Arterial Chemoembolization, Transcatheter Arterial Radioembolization/Selective Internal Radiation Therapy, Transcatheter Arterial Embolization/Bland Embolization. Thermal Tumor Ablation is expected to hold a significant revenue share during the forecast period. The interventional oncology market has been segmented by cancer types: Liver Cancer, Lung Cancer, Bone Metastasis, Kidney Cancer, Breast Cancer, Prostate Cancer, and Other Cancers. The liver cancer segment holds the largest revenue share of the interventional oncology market. Based on the End User, Interventional Oncology is segmented into Hospitals, Ambulatory Surgery Centers, and Research & Academic Institutes. The Hospitals segment is predicted to register the fastest growth rate during the forecast period, according to precision business insights.
In 2021, Boston Scientific (US) launched the TheraSphere Y-90 Glass Microspheres.
